Just looked at derby wars. I know Honcho has experience with this. I've never done any type of tournament. Is it strictly WPS bets? Do you get $2 to bet each race and then after the number of races the top person wins money?
Try to get you up to speed best i can. First there are several different type tournaments and they have rules to each one in the game itself but for DW it is usually a WP format. There are survivor tournaments also that you can play that are WPS for 1 horse each race show and move on that are fun.
Lockdown tournaments are where if the tourney is a 8 race tourney all your selections MUST be in for EVERY race before the start of the 1st race of the tournament and you can not change your picks after the start of the tourney.
Live format is where you can put your selection of each race in before the start of each race usually 30 sec before post. These diff tourneys are listed so you are not confused by either type. It is always best idea to put all your selections in before hand and adjust as the tourney goes along just in case you flat out forget or lose internet etc...
